Benign stenoses--benign tumors.

G N Tytgat

    Endoscopy
    |March 1, 1986
    PubMed
    Summary

    Neodymium-doped yttrium aluminum garnet (Nd:YAG) laser photocoagulation shows promise for benign gastrointestinal conditions like strictures and polyps. However, high local recurrence rates of adenomatous tissue after treatment remain a significant concern.

    Area of Science:

    • Gastroenterology
    • Laser Medicine
    • Oncology

    Background:

    • Benign gastrointestinal lesions, including anastomotic strictures and polypoid adenomatous lesions, present therapeutic challenges.
    • Nd:YAG laser photocoagulation is an emerging modality for treating these conditions.

    Purpose of the Study:

    • To critically evaluate the application of Nd:YAG laser photocoagulation in benign gastrointestinal conditions.
    • To identify current limitations and areas requiring further investigation for laser therapy in benign lesions.

    Main Methods:

    • Review and critical commentary on the use of Nd:YAG laser photocoagulation for benign gastrointestinal strictures and polypoid adenomatous lesions.
    • Analysis of existing data regarding treatment outcomes and recurrence rates.

    Main Results:

    • Nd:YAG laser photocoagulation is being explored for benign gastrointestinal conditions.
    • A significant challenge is the high local recurrence rate of adenomatous or carcinomatous tissue, even after seemingly complete eradication of sessile lesions.

    Conclusions:

    • Further research is needed to fully understand the impact and optimize the use of Nd:YAG laser photocoagulation for benign gastrointestinal lesions.
    • Addressing the high recurrence rates is crucial for the successful long-term application of this laser therapy.
